Most diets require you to hunker down for a certain period of time to lose weight and then leave you on your own to maintain the results. Unfortunately, this commonly ends in weight regain and may even set your back further than where you started.

But science offers new insight on how to avoid putting those pounds back on. Research shows that one of the keys for long-term maintenance after weight loss is to consistently maintain a diet higher in protein.

In a year-long study, researchers at Maastricht University in the Netherlands found that those consuming a diet higher in protein experienced less weight regain and better maintained their weight loss compared to those consuming a diet lower in protein (1). The study included 256 adults who had successfully lost weight over eight weeks and were randomized into one of five groups. Each diet group varied in protein content and glycemic index of foods: low-protein and high-glycemic, high-protein and low-glycemic, high-protein and high-glycemic, low-protein and low-glycemic, and lastly, a diet based on national dietary guidelines.

During the calorie-reduction phase of the study, the average weight loss for the participants was about 24 pounds. Afterwards, over the next 12 months, the average weight regain was about 9 pounds. However, the subjects on the high-protein diets regained an average of 4 pounds less weight than subjects on low-protein diets.

There was no consistent effect from glycemic index of foods on weight in this study, although earlier studies have shown that low-glycemic diets do indeed help people lose and maintain weight (2).

The authors concluded that the high protein content of a diet “improves weight loss maintenance in overweight and obese adults over 12 months.” In addition, the diet group with the highest adherence rate throughout the entire length of the study was the group consuming the high-protein, low-glycemic diet, which hints at the ease and ability of sticking to this way of eating long term.
